Receiving

Each ABB Motor is thoroughly tested at the factory and carefully packaged for
shipment. When you receive your motor, there are several things you should do
immediately.
1. Observe the condition of the shipping container and report any damage
immediately to the commercial carrier that delivered your motor.
2. Verify that the part number of the motor you received is the same as the part
number listed on your purchase order.

Storage

If the motor is not put into service immediately, the motor must be stored in a clean,
dry and warm location. If the parts are not put into service immediately, store them
in a clean, dry and warm location. The motor must be protected from moisture and
condensation. Storage area should be a dust free environment, maintained −25 degC
to +85 degC and less than 90% relative humidity non−condensing.

Unpacking

Each ABB motor is packaged for ease of handling and to prevent entry of contaminants.
1. To avoid condensation inside the motor, do not unpack until the motor has
reached room temperature. (Room temperature is the temperature of the room
in which it will be installed). The packing provides insulation from temperature
changes during transportation.
2. When the motor has reached room temperature, remove all protective wrapping
material from the motor.

Handling

Use proper care and procedures that are safe during handling, lifting, installing,
operating and maintenance operations. Improper methods may cause muscle strain
or other harm.

Prevent Electrical Noise

Electro-Magnetic-Interference (EMI), commonly called "electrical noise" may adversely
affect motor performance by introducing stray signals. Effective techniques to reduce
or prevent EMI include AC power filters, cable shielding, separating signal wires from
power wires and good grounding techniques.
Effective AC power filtering can be achieved by using properly installed "Isolated AC
Power Transformers" or "AC Line Filters". Other techniques are:
Install motor cables and signal wires in separate conduits.
Do not route motor cables and signal wires in parallel. Separate cables by at
least 1 foot for every 30 feet of run.
Cross signal and power wires at 90 degree angles to prevent inductive noise
coupling.
Do not route signal wires over the vent openings of the servo drives.
Ground all equipment using a single point ground system.
Keep wires as short as possible.
Ground both ends of the encoder cable and use twisted pair wires.
Use shielded motor cables to prevent EMI from other equipment.
